So, what exactly is an electric over hydraulic linear actuator? Simply put, it is a linear actuator that utilizes both electric and hydraulic power sources to generate force and motion. This unique combination offers the precision and control of electric actuators with the power and reliability of hydraulic systems. The result is a versatile and efficient actuator that can handle heavy loads and perform complex movements with ease.
One of the key advantages of the electric over hydraulic linear actuator is its ability to provide precise control over speed and force. By combining the precise control of electric actuators with the power of hydraulic systems, this actuator can smoothly and accurately move heavy loads without sacrificing speed or efficiency. This makes it ideal for applications that require precise and controlled movements, such as industrial automation, robotics, and manufacturing processes.
Another major benefit of the electric over hydraulic linear actuator is its ability to handle high loads with ease. Hydraulic systems are known for their ability to generate high forces, making them ideal for applications that require heavy lifting or pushing. By combining hydraulic power with the precision of electric actuators, the electric over hydraulic linear actuator can handle heavy loads while still providing precise control over motion.
